Enable job alerts via email!

SATIC - Mulesoft Developer (Manager)

PwC Careers Africa

Johannesburg

On-site

ZAR 600,000 - 1,000,000

Full time

30+ days ago

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

An established industry player is seeking a Senior Associate to join their dynamic team at the South African Technology & Innovation Centre. This role focuses on leveraging MuleSoft technologies to create innovative integration solutions that enhance business processes. You will collaborate with cross-functional teams to design and develop robust APIs, ensuring seamless connectivity between systems. If you thrive in a fast-paced environment and are passionate about technology-driven innovation, this opportunity offers a chance to make a significant impact in a community of solvers, tackling complex challenges and driving real change for clients.

Qualifications

  • 5+ years of experience with MuleSoft as a Designer/Developer.
  • Proven expertise in designing MuleSoft API-led connectivity solutions.

Responsibilities

  • Design and implement MuleSoft integration solutions connecting various systems.
  • Collaborate with teams to understand integration requirements and deliver solutions.

Skills

MuleSoft
API Development
Integration Solutions
Problem Solving
Agile Methodologies

Education

Bachelor’s degree in Computer Science
MuleSoft Certified Developer - Level 1
MuleSoft Certified Developer - Level 2

Tools

MuleSoft Anypoint Platform
Git

Job description

South African Technology & Innovation Centre (SATIC) is the latest part of PwC, a global brand delivering services for the biggest clients in the world. PwC leads the way in human led, technology enabled professional services, working with clients to transform their business and make it fit for the future.

We are looking for candidates who bring in-depth market experience, who see technology as a way to enable and drive human innovation and who want to be a part of a community of solvers, to tackle the biggest challenges in society.

If you are looking for a career where every day is different, where challenges are complex and where you can make a real difference, then we want to hear from you. By choosing to join SATIC, you are choosing to work with teams all over the world, harnessing the power of world leading tech and making a difference to real people’s lives.

Requirements:

Qualifications / Certifications:

  • Bachelor’s degree in Computer Science, Information Technology, or a related field
  • MuleSoft Certified Developer - Level 1
  • MuleSoft Certified Developer - Level 2 (desirable)
  • Relevant industry certifications (optional)

Experience & Skills:

  • 5+ years of hands-on experience working with MuleSoft as a Designer/Developer
  • Demonstrated experience in leading and managing MuleSoft integration projects from conception to implementation
  • Proven expertise in designing MuleSoft API-led connectivity solutions
  • Proficiency in MuleSoft Anypoint Platform, including Mule Runtime, Anypoint Studio, API Manager, and other related components
  • Experience with MuleSoft deployment strategies, CloudHub, on-premise, and hybrid integrations
  • Proven ability to analyse complex problems and provide innovative, effective solutions using MuleSoft technologies
  • Experience in troubleshooting and resolving integration-related issues.
  • Familiarity with industry-standard methodologies and frameworks related to integration and enterprise architecture

Responsibilities:

As a Senior Associate, you’ll possess a strong understanding of the MuleSoft platform, extensive experience in API and integration development, and the ability to work collaboratively in an agile environment. This role offers the opportunity to work on exciting projects that integrate various systems and enhance business processes. Responsibilities include but are not limited to:

  • Design, develop, and implement MuleSoft integration solutions to connect various systems, applications, and data sources.
  • Create and maintain robust integration architecture using MuleSoft's Anypoint Platform, ensuring scalability, reliability, and performance.
  • Design and develop RESTful APIs and SOAP web services using MuleSoft, adhering to best practices and standards.
  • Implement data transformations and mappings between disparate systems, ensuring accurate and efficient data flow.
  • Develop comprehensive error handling and logging mechanisms to ensure system stability and ease of troubleshooting.
  • Collaborate with cross-functional teams including business analysts, architects, and QA teams to understand integration requirements and deliver effective solutions.
  • Conduct and participate in code reviews to ensure code quality, maintainability, and adherence to coding standards.
  • Perform unit testing, integration testing, and debugging of MuleSoft applications to identify and resolve issues.
  • Create and maintain comprehensive technical documentation for developed integrations, APIs, and related processes.
  • Implement security measures such as OAuth, SSL, and encryption to ensure the confidentiality and integrity of data in transit.
  • Identify and implement performance optimization techniques to enhance the efficiency of MuleSoft integrations and reduce latency.
  • Utilise version control systems, such as Git, to manage and track changes to MuleSoft projects and configurations.
  • Implement CI/CD pipelines for MuleSoft applications to automate testing, deployment, and monitoring processes.
  • Stay abreast of MuleSoft platform updates, industry trends, and best practices to continuously improve development processes and contribute innovative solutions.
  • Contribute to the continuous improvement of integration processes and standards

Commercial:

  • Produce proposals & work cross teams to present proposals
  • Review proposals during the pre-sales process to ensure proposal accuracy
  • Work with the commercial team to ensure a smooth handover into the Delivery processes
  • Ability to work with engagement leadership to ensure accurate and achievable resourcing planning
  • Ability to balance required engagement skills with commercial profitability

General:

  • Maintain MuleSoft certification
  • Maintain and improve internal team skills, processes and ways of working.
  • Manage, mentor and coach other colleagues.
  • Participate in the PwC culture, practices and teams.

About the team:

A career within Salesforce Consulting services will provide you with the opportunity to help our clients leverage Salesforce technology to enhance their customer experiences, enable sustainable change, and drive results. We focus on understanding our client’s challenges and developing custom solutions powered by Salesforce to transform their sales, service and marketing capabilities by exploring data and identifying trends, managing customer life cycles, strategically building and leveraging online communities, driving employee engagement and collaboration, and connecting directly with channel partners to share goals, objectives, and activities in a secure, branded location.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.